SUNSET BEACH, N.C. (WBTW) — A juvenile humpback whale was found dead at a North Carolina beach near the South Carolina border last week, the Lowcountry Marine Mammal Network said.
The network and the UNCW Marine Mammal Network Stranding Program will work together on the 29-foot male humpback. Tests and samples will take months to finalize, but officials suspect the male met “some trauma” prior to dying.
